A spokesman for flydubai said the carrier was aware of the Federal Aviation Administration's notice.

The spokesman said in a statement that the company modified some of the current routes in the region as a precautionary measure, noting that it monitors the situation and make changes when necessary.

The US Federal Aviation Administration issued an emergency order today prohibiting American airlines from flying over an Iranian-controlled airspace over the Straits of Hormuz and the Gulf of Oman amid growing tensions.
